Brilliant post via Perry Noble… from Mark Batterson.

“I read a fascinating study a few years ago that suggested that we stop thinking about the lyrics of a song after hearing it thirty times. That has profound implications when it comes to worship. If we aren’t careful, we stop worshiping in spirit and in truth and start lip syncing. Maybe that’s why the Psalmist exhorts us eight times to sing a new song.”
